Gurnee's Demographic Profile

Gurnee has 11,479 households and a median income of $103,701, providing context for rent absorption and tenant demand across retail and multifamily assets. A -2% five-year population trend is a key signal for evaluating long-term demand in this market.

Key Demographic Metric Value
Population 29,979
# Households 11,479
Median age 42
Median household income $103,701
Avg household size 3.0
Renter-occupied housing units 3,487
5-year population change -2%

Regional Demographic Comparison

This comparison places Gurnee alongside nearby cities to show how population size, household counts, and income levels differ across the region. Viewing these markets side by side helps investors understand whether local demand and income characteristics are concentrated in Gurnee or distributed across surrounding areas.

City Population # Households Age Median Household Income Avg Household Size Renter Occupied Housing Units Five Yr Pop Growth %
Gurnee 29,979 11,479 42 $103,701 3 3,487 -2%
Gages Lake 10,494 3,959 42 $98,645 3 813 -1%
Park City 7,310 2,361 33 $63,480 3 970 -3%
Waukegan 82,007 27,597 35 $60,269 3 14,538 -3%
Third Lake 1,136 397 43 $129,427 3 31 -2%
